Hey benefits communicators, FAQs on SBCs (Summary of Benefits and Coverage) were released March 19, 2012. The FAQs don’t address many of the open issues, but the good news is, the government agencies intend to keep issuing FAQs as questions arise and PartnerComm will continue to watch the situation and guide our clients as necessary.
